Output 5868569e4e93bc2f53caf2ce54484ef4bad8a7f1a05ec4e2cdd3480f6fcb5a1b:1

value
1950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8b21520cd36d66e7ff1198d50065613dc81f37f OP_EQUAL
address
3KzCQJR316sS1GNuEC6YiCzxGMTUsaicWh
transaction
5868569e4e93bc2f53caf2ce54484ef4bad8a7f1a05ec4e2cdd3480f6fcb5a1b
spent
true